UI設計中應回避的一些細節
2011-08-26 文章來源: 深達設計
A、易用性原則:
按鈕名稱應該易懂,用詞要準確,屏棄那些模楞兩可的字眼,要與同一界面上的其它按鈕易于區分,能望文知意最好。理想的情況是用戶不用查閱說明書就能知道該界面的功能并進行相關的正確操作。 易用性原則的一些細些要求:(1)、相同或相近功能的按鈕用Frame框起來,以便于操作。(2)、常用按鈕要支持快捷方式和硬件操作,如按Tab鍵或者是其它鍵能夠實現的切換功能。 (3)、按功能將界面劃分局域塊,用Frame框括起來,并要有功能說明或標題。(5)、重要信息的控件和指引性地內容最好有意識放在較醒目的位置。(6)、同一界面上的控件數不要過多,考慮使用分頁界面顯示多內容,以便也使用者使用觀察。(7)、分頁界面要支持在頁面間的快捷切換。(8)、默認按鈕最好能支持Enter及選操作,即按Enter后自動執行默認按鈕對應操作。(9)、可寫控件要具備自動檢測功能,在監測到非法輸入后應給出說明并能自動獲得焦點。
B、規范性:
(1)、常用命令要有快捷方式。(2)、菜單前的圖標能直觀的代表要完成的操作。 (3)、菜單深度一般要求最多控制在三層以內。(4)、工具欄要求可以根據用戶的要求自己定制一些內容。(5)、工具欄中的每一個按鈕最好有及時提示信息,特別是在手持產品中更加需要,而且這些提示信息可以根據使用要求決定是否顯示。(6)、系統最佳狀態應被設置為默認狀態。(7)、工具欄太多時使用工具廂,而且工具廂要具有可增減性,由用戶自己根據需求定制。
C、合理性原則:
(1)、父窗體或主窗體的中心位置應該在對角線焦點附近。 (2)、多個子窗體彈出時應該依次向右下方偏移,以顯示窗體出標題為宜。(3)、錯誤使用容易引起界面退出或關閉的按鈕不應該放在易點位置。(4)、與正在進行的操作無關的按鈕應該加以屏蔽。(5)、對可能造成數據無法恢復的操作必須提供確認信息,給用戶放棄選擇的機會。 (6)、對運行過程中出現問題而引起錯誤的地方要有提示,讓用戶明白錯誤出處,避免形成無限期的等待。
D、 美觀與協調性原則:
界面應該在元素大小比例、顏色質感、形狀語義、功能設置等方面適合美學規律,一般不要太突兀,亦不可太平淡(特殊需求的例外),塑造自己的獨特性(界面設計的特色要與公司的系列產品要保持一直的界面風格,如背景色、字體、菜單排列方式、圖標、安裝過程、按鈕用語大體一致)的同時,也爭取塑造一種和諧舒適的美感。
E、安全性原則:
界面開發者應當盡量周全地考慮到各種可能發生的問題,并在設計中做到使出錯的可能性降至最小。(1)、排除應用中那些非正常使用出現中止的可能,以增強穩定性。(2)、應當注意盡可能避免用戶無意錄入無效的數據。(3)、采用相關控件限制用戶輸入值的種類。(4)、對可能引起致命錯誤或系統出錯的輸入字符或動作要加限制或屏蔽。(5)對可能發生嚴重后果的操作要有補救措施。通過補救措施用戶可以回到原來的正確狀態。(5)、對錯誤操作最好支持可逆性處理,如取消操作。(6)、 在多窗口系統中,有些界面要求必須保持在最頂層,避免用戶在打開多個窗口時,不停的切換甚至最小化其他窗口來顯示該窗口。(7)、在主界面載入完畢后自動卸出內存,讓出所占用的WINDOWS系統資源。